‘FROM IRELAND TO HERE’ is a passionate story of friendship, generosity of spirit and courage to follow your dreams. A story and journey without an ending for once begun it will continue to lead you through music, song, laughter and haunting beauty to discover the very heart and soul of Ireland and its people.
‘From Ireland to Here’ showcases traditional Irish songs and music learned through the ancient oral/aural tradition. However, it also pays tribute to the finest Irish contemporary singers and songwriters such as Mary Black; Kieran Goss; John Spillane and many others ….
‘From Ireland to Here’ is a musical cabaret/concert over two 50 minute sets and because it incorporates both traditional and contemporary styles, will appeal to both young and old alike. It can also be tailored into a 45 minute concert set, applicable to theme concerts etc
Kathryn is supported by two of Melbourne’s finest musicians and, if required, Irish dancers can be included. However, she is equally comfortable weaving her songs and stories as a solo performance.
Kathryn's inspirational fusion of both Traditional and contemporary Irish song & her own acclaimed original material makes for an entertaining & enchanting musical experience.
The show can be easily adapted for a larger auditorium or an intimate restaurant setting. A CD sampler of the show is available upon request.

Join the Craic in Yass at the Irish and Celtic Music Festival on the 3rd weekend in September! (14th, 15th & 16th)
The festival includes traditional Irish and Celtic music plus Australian folk, master classes and Junior Fleadh, sessions galore and Blackboard venues, Celtic markets, Poets Soiree and breakfasts, Ceilis and special workshops. So much entertainment for all of the family to enjoy! Yass will host Geraldine Brosnan, a traditional Irish Musician from Co Kerry.
Yass has a long Irish history of Irish settlement which is the inspiration behind this festival. The event is supported by Yass Valley Council, Embassy of Ireland and the Turning Wave Festival Committee. Held throughout many of the venues within Yass.
